Abstract

A zero-watermarking method and device for BIM data, and a medium are provided, which relate to the field of watermarking information security technologies. Aiming at existing zero-watermarking method for the BIM data cannot resist primitive attacks, vertical stability of a model is used to construct a mapping relationship between primitive clusters and watermarking bits, calculate norms of primitives in each primitive cluster of the primitive clusters, take positivity and negativity of norm skewness measurement of the primitives as eigenvalues to construct a binary sequence, and performs an XOR process on the binary sequence and an original watermarking sequence to construct the zero-watermarking for the BIM data. Experimental results indicate that the zero-watermarking method has uniqueness, robustness and security.
